IDirectDrawClipper::Initialize-Methode (ddraw.h)
Initialisiert ein DirectDrawClipper-Objekt, das mithilfe der Com-Funktion CoCreateInstance erstellt wurde.
Syntax
HRESULT Initialize(
[in] LPDIRECTDRAW unnamedParam1,
[in] DWORD unnamedParam2
);
Parameter
[in] unnamedParam1
Ein Zeiger auf das DirectDraw-Objekt, das dem DirectDrawClipper-Objekt zugeordnet werden soll. Wenn dieser Parameter auf NULL festgelegt ist, wird ein unabhängiges DirectDrawClipper-Objekt initialisiert. ein Aufruf dieses Typs entspricht der Verwendung der DirectDrawCreateClipper-Funktion .
[in] unnamedParam2
Derzeit nicht verwendet und muss auf 0 festgelegt werden.
Rückgabewert
Wenn die Methode erfolgreich ist, wird der Rückgabewert DD_OK.
Wenn ein Fehler auftritt, kann die Methode einen der folgenden Fehlerwerte zurückgeben:
- DDERR_ALREADYINITIALIZED
- DDERR_INVALIDPARAMS
Hinweise
Die IDirectDrawClipper::Initialize-Methode wird für die Konformität mit dem Component Object Model (COM) bereitgestellt. Wenn Sie die DirectDrawCreateClipper-Funktion oder die IDirectDraw7::CreateClipper-Methode verwendet haben, um das DirectDrawClipper-Objekt zu erstellen, gibt die IDirectDrawClipper::Initialize-Methode DDERR_ALREADYINITIALIZED zurück.
Anforderungen
Zielplattform | Windows |
Kopfzeile | ddraw.h |
Bibliothek | Ddraw.lib |
DLL | Ddraw.dll |